Medic GLP Ingredients and Scientific Support

MedicGLP capsules combines five ingredients selected around metabolism, energy and weight-management support. The strongest scientific interest within the formula is associated with berberine, green tea compounds and chromium.
- Apple Cider Vinegar: Apple cider vinegar is commonly used in weight-management formulations and may influence appetite and metabolic responses. Its role here is supportive rather than a standalone weight-loss mechanism.
- Vitamin B12: Vitamin B12 contributes to normal energy metabolism and neurological function. Including it supports the formula's broader energy-positioning, particularly for people whose dietary intake is inadequate.
- Berberine: Berberine is the most extensively researched metabolic ingredient in the formula. A 2026 meta-analysis of randomized controlled trials reported reductions in body weight, BMI and waist circumference, although the average effects were modest.
- Green Tea Extract / EGCG: Green tea catechins, particularly EGCG, have been investigated for effects on body weight and energy metabolism. Evidence is mixed, but some meta-analyses report modest reductions in weight or related measures.
- Chromium Picolinate: Chromium is involved in normal macronutrient metabolism and has been investigated as a weight-management ingredient. Meta-analysis has found small reductions in body weight, although the clinical significance remains debatable.
